Bahama Mama
5 minutes
1 Servings
Medium
Instructions
Ingredients:
1 ounce dark rum
1 ounce coconut rum
1/2 ounce banana liqueur
3/4 ounce freshly squeezed orange juice
3/4 ounce pineapple juice
1/4 ounce grenadine
Ice cubes
Optional: cherry and orange slice for garnish
Instructions:
Combine Ingredients:
In a cocktail shaker, add the dark rum, coconut rum, banana liqueur, orange juice, pineapple juice, and grenadine.
Add Ice and Shake:
Fill the shaker with ice cubes. Seal and shake vigorously for 10–15 seconds until well-chilled.
Strain:
Strain the mixture into a hurricane glass or tall glass filled with fresh ice.
Garnish:
Garnish with a maraschino cherry and an orange slice for a tropical presentation.
Notes:
Juice Freshness: Freshly squeezed orange juice gives a brighter, more vibrant flavor compared to bottled versions. Canned pineapple juice works well, but fresh juice will elevate the cocktail even more.
Grenadine Layering Tip: For a visually layered effect, add the grenadine last by slowly pouring it down the inside of the glass after the rest of the drink is poured—it will settle at the bottom for that signature sunrise look.
The Bahama Mama is a Caribbean classic that blends tropical fruit flavors with the smooth richness of rum. Originally created as a beachside sipper, this cocktail has evolved over time, often incorporating coconut and banana elements to evoke island vibes. It’s fruity, refreshing, and perfect for lounging by the pool or dreaming of a vacation.
Try customizing with a splash of soda water for a lighter twist, or substitute spiced rum to add warming depth and complexity.
